Scoping study: Evaluating the Structure and Opportunities of VDVKs in Strengthening the NTFP Value Chain

VDVKs function as community-managed centres facilitating the collection, processing, and marketing of NTFPs. Despite their potential, they face several challenges, including inadequate infrastructure, limited technology adoption, financial constraints, and weak market linkages. This study aims to evaluate the structure and functioning of VDVKs and identify ways SELCO Foundation’s climate smart solutions can integrate with these centres to enhance their operational capacity and impact on PVTGs and other tribal/ forest dwelling communities.

TOR for Video Documentation of Housing Project in Dharwad, Karnataka

The video aims to assess the impact of energy-efficient housing in mitigating heat stress, particularly for vulnerable groups such as children, the elderly, and people with pre-existing conditions. It will showcase the systemic challenges related to housing accessibility, including financial constraints, supply chain issues, and the availability of trained contractors.
